Passion and Dedication
One of the key qualities of the best piano teachers is their passion and dedication to music and teaching. A great piano teacher is not just someone who knows how to play the piano well, but someone who truly loves music and is committed to sharing that love with their students. This passion shines through in their teaching, inspiring their students to practice diligently and strive for excellence in their playing.
Patience and Encouragement
Learning the piano can be a challenging process, especially for beginners. The best piano teachers understand this and approach teaching with patience and encouragement. Instead of getting frustrated with mistakes or lack of progress, a great piano teacher takes the time to work through difficult passages with their students, offering constructive feedback and support along the way. They understand that learning is a journey and that every mistake is an opportunity for growth.
Tailored Instruction
Every student is unique, with their own strengths, weaknesses, and learning styles. The best piano teachers recognize this and tailor their instruction to the individual needs of each student. Whether a student is a visual learner, an auditory learner, or a kinesthetic learner, a great piano teacher adapts their teaching methods to help their students learn and progress effectively. They also take into account their students’ musical goals and interests, incorporating repertoire and techniques that motivate and inspire them.
Excellent Communication Skills
Effective communication is crucial in the teacher-student relationship, especially in the context of music lessons. The best piano teachers are able to explain complex musical concepts in a clear and understandable way, using language that resonates with their students. They are also great listeners, taking the time to understand their students’ concerns and preferences, and creating a supportive and nurturing learning environment.
Technical Expertise
Of course, one of the most important qualities of a great piano teacher is technical expertise. A skilled piano teacher is not only proficient in playing the piano themselves, but also well-versed in music theory, technique, and repertoire. They are able to demonstrate musical concepts effectively and provide guidance on how to improve one’s playing, helping their students develop a solid foundation of technique and musical knowledge.
Fostering a Love for Music
Ultimately, the best piano teachers are not just concerned with teaching their students how to play the piano, but with fostering a lifelong love for music. They instill in their students a deep appreciation for the beauty and power of music, encouraging them to explore new genres, composers, and musical ideas. By nurturing this passion for music, a great piano teacher helps their students develop into well-rounded musicians who are not only technically proficient but also emotionally and intellectually engaged with their craft.
